Summary description:
Technicians are responsible for the staging, deployment, maintenance and troubleshooting of multi-site public safety radio systems. This is an important role as it is a direct interface with our customers, many of whom are first responders. The field service technician adds value to the company by being a direct representative of the company. The customers we serve also serve the public and their communications are vital to public safety efforts in the New England area. This field is only expected to grow over the next 10 years as more areas upgrade ageing systems to modern digital systems and CyberComm is uniquely positioned to provide these essential services.
Job description:
https://cybercomminc.com/ Build install and maintain multi-site integrated radio systems for many of New England’s Public Safety entities. CyberComm technicians work on multiple different integrated radio/dispatch console systems, Fire station monitoring and alert systems and respond to after-hours calls when assigned. Technicians often work independently and are required to be able to troubleshoot systems. A successful candidate should be able to work with engineers and townships to ensure that the customers’ needs are met. Technicians should have a fundamental understanding of RF and basic networking skills. Opportunities exist to learn microwave linking systems and Bi-directional Amplifiers for fire department safety. Additionally, training opportunities exist to stay current in this ever-changing field. Qualified Candidates Must Have:• A knowledge of 2-way radio communications, such as transmitters, receivers, antenna, and basic networking skills.• Self-motivation and customer service skills to perform required duties at a distance with minimal supervision. Candidate should also have strong team working skills as they will be working with other technicians at times.• Strong knowledge to perform preventative maintenance routines to ensure proper system operation with focus on trend analysis and documentation of results.• Strong people skills to work closely with our customers and subcontractors, as well as our internal engineering, project management and sales teams. Computer IP networks and configuration RF infrastructure technologies. Experience with Motorola radios is preferred but candidates with exposure to other systems will be considered.• Skilled in the use of various communications test equipment including: Communications analyzer, Site Hawk Test Set, Digital RF power meter• Proficiency with Microsoft Office products and radio programming software suites.• A current, valid driver’s license
